Abstract :
The mechanism for exciting surface electromagnetic waves by a modulated flow (bunch) of charged particles intersecting a boundary of different media is considered in this paper. At that the modulated bunch is a set of spatial harmonics of the potential field with a given frequency. When the wave vector of the harmonic of this field coincides with the wave vector of the surface wave, the partial transformation of the kinetic energy of the bunch into the wave energy takes place.
